HB2737 Summary
-
Amends the Soil and Water Conservation Districts Act to expand the definition of public policy to include soil health, organic matter in soil, water quality, and resilience to droughts, floods, and extreme weather.
-
Adds a new definition of "soil health" as the overall composition of soil including organic matter and its capacity to function as a living ecosystem sustaining plants, animals, and humans.
-
Expands district authorities to conduct surveys and develop comprehensive plans for soil health improvement and to engage in soil health improvement operations.
-
Authorizes districts to cooperate with landowners and agencies on soil health improvement and erosion control operations.
-
Allows districts to provide machinery, equipment, and materials to assist landowners with soil health conservation and improvement efforts.
